| import XCTest | ||
| @testable import SalesforceSDKCore | ||
|
|
||
| /// Tests that Welcome/Discovery domain login hosts are not overwritten by My Domain | ||
| /// after domain discovery resolves a user's org. | ||
| final class WelcomeDiscoveryLoginHostTests: XCTestCase { | ||
|
|
||
| let discoveryDomain = "welcome.salesforce.com/discovery" | ||
| let myDomain = "mycompany.my.salesforce.com" | ||
| let accountManager = UserAccountManager.shared | ||
|
|
||
| override func setUp() { | ||
| super.setUp() | ||
| _ = KeychainHelper.removeAll() | ||
| removeCustomLoginHosts() |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| override func tearDown() { | ||
| accountManager.clearAllAccountState() | ||
| _ = KeychainHelper.removeAll() | ||
| removeCustomLoginHosts() | ||
| super.tearDown() |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| private func removeCustomLoginHosts() { | ||
| let storage = SFSDKLoginHostStorage.sharedInstance() | ||
| // Remove deletable hosts in reverse order to avoid index shifting | ||
| var indicesToRemove: [Int] = [] | ||
| for i in 0..<Int(storage.numberOfLoginHosts()) { | ||
| let host = storage.loginHost(at: UInt(i)) | ||
| if host.isDeletable { | ||
| indicesToRemove.append(i) | ||
| } | ||
| } | ||
| for index in indicesToRemove.reversed() { | ||
| storage.removeLoginHost(at: UInt(index)) | ||
| } |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| // MARK: - DomainDiscoveryCoordinator.isDiscoveryDomain tests | ||
|
|
||
| func test_givenDiscoveryDomain_whenCheckingIsDiscoveryDomain_thenReturnsTrue() { | ||
| let coordinator = DomainDiscoveryCoordinator() | ||
| XCTAssertTrue(coordinator.isDiscoveryDomain(discoveryDomain)) | ||
| XCTAssertTrue(coordinator.isDiscoveryDomain("welcome.salesforce.com/discovery")) | ||
| XCTAssertTrue(coordinator.isDiscoveryDomain("mycompany.salesforce.com/discovery")) |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| func test_givenNonDiscoveryDomain_whenCheckingIsDiscoveryDomain_thenReturnsFalse() { | ||
| let coordinator = DomainDiscoveryCoordinator() | ||
| XCTAssertFalse(coordinator.isDiscoveryDomain(myDomain)) | ||
| XCTAssertFalse(coordinator.isDiscoveryDomain("login.salesforce.com")) | ||
| XCTAssertFalse(coordinator.isDiscoveryDomain("test.salesforce.com")) |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| func test_givenNilDomain_whenCheckingIsDiscoveryDomain_thenReturnsFalse() { | ||
| let coordinator = DomainDiscoveryCoordinator() | ||
| XCTAssertFalse(coordinator.isDiscoveryDomain(nil)) |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| // MARK: - Login host persistence tests | ||
|
|
||
| func test_givenDiscoveryLoginHost_whenSetCurrentUser_thenLoginHostNotOverwritten() { | ||
| // Setup: Set login host to a discovery domain | ||
| accountManager.loginHost = discoveryDomain | ||
| XCTAssertEqual(accountManager.loginHost, discoveryDomain) | ||
|
|
||
| // Create a user with credentials — set userId/orgId before creating UserAccount | ||
| // so that accountIdentity is properly initialized | ||
| let credentials = OAuthCredentials(identifier: "test-discovery-user", clientId: "fakeClientId", encrypted: true)! | ||
| credentials.userId = "005TESTUSER001" | ||
| credentials.organizationId = "00DTESTORG001" | ||
| credentials.domain = myDomain | ||
| let user = UserAccount(credentials: credentials) | ||
| user.idData = IdentityData(jsonDict: ["user_id": "005TESTUSER001"]) | ||
|
|
||
| // Add user to account map so setCurrentUser finds it via userAccountForUserIdentity: | ||
| accountManager.userAccountMap?[user.accountIdentity] = user | ||
|
|
||
| // Act: Set current user (this calls setCurrentUserInternal which has the login host logic) | ||
| accountManager.currentUserAccount = user | ||
|
|
||
| // Assert: Login host should still be the discovery domain, NOT the My Domain | ||
| XCTAssertEqual(accountManager.loginHost, discoveryDomain, "Login host should not be overwritten when app uses discovery domain.") |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| func test_givenRegularLoginHost_whenSetLoginHostDirectly_thenLoginHostUpdated() { | ||
| // Verify that setLoginHost still works normally for non-discovery domains. | ||
| // This tests the existing behavior is preserved — setLoginHost: is still called | ||
| // in the regular (non-discovery) login flow. | ||
| let regularDomain = "login.salesforce.com" | ||
| accountManager.loginHost = regularDomain | ||
| XCTAssertEqual(accountManager.loginHost, regularDomain) | ||
|
|
||
| // Directly setting loginHost should update (simulates non-discovery auth completion) | ||
| accountManager.loginHost = myDomain | ||
| XCTAssertEqual(accountManager.loginHost, myDomain, "Login host should be updatable for non-discovery login.") | ||
| } | ||
|
|
||
| // MARK: - SFSDKLoginHostStorage pollution tests | ||
|
|
||
| func test_givenDiscoveryFlow_whenMyDomainResolved_thenStorageNotPolluted() { | ||
| // Verify that My Domain is NOT present in login host storage | ||
| // (simulating what happens after our fix to handleCustomDomainUpdateWithLoginHint) | ||
| let storage = SFSDKLoginHostStorage.sharedInstance() | ||
|
|
||
| // The My Domain should not be in storage since handleCustomDomainUpdateWithLoginHint | ||
| // no longer calls setLoginHost: (which would add it) | ||
| let foundHost = storage.loginHost(forHostAddress: myDomain) | ||
| XCTAssertNil(foundHost, "My Domain should not be in login host storage during discovery flow.") | ||
| } | ||
| } |
